The Google Streamer 4K, released in September 2024, is a significant upgrade from the Chromecast 4K. It boasts a processor that's up to 22% faster, with doubled memory (2GB) and quadrupled onboard storage (32GB). Connectivity options include high-speed 802.11ac Wi-Fi and gigabit ethernet. The device is powered via a USB Type-C port, making it easier to find a replacement power brick if needed. Additionally, the newly redesigned remote features a remote-finder button on the main unit.
This top-tier streaming device supports 4K resolution with HDR, including Dolby Vision, HDR10, and HDR10+ formats. Although equipped with an HDMI 2.1 port, it's limited to 4K @ 60fps. It also supports Dolby Atmos for an immersive audio experience when paired with compatible speakers like the Sonos Arc. Beyond streaming, the Google Streamer 4K can control smart home devices, functioning as both a Thread border router and Matter hub.
Compared to the Apple TV or Roku Ultra, the Google Streamer 4K offers similar features at a more competitive price. While the Amazon Fire TV Stick 4K Max is less expensive, the Android TV interface is cleaner and more intuitive, free from Amazon ads. The Nvidia Shield TV Pro remains a superior option for streaming but is priced at $200. With its smart home capabilities and Matter and Thread compatibility, the Google Streamer 4K stands out as a comprehensive package.
